That having reached lv20, Covemonster should remain a lv4 ftr,lv5 wizzie,lv11 monk? Or is this the time to drop the ftr lvls and go 8 wizz/12 monk? The wizzie is for the self healing and the ftr levels were there for feats early on. Or should he go pure monk now. I have little experience of post lv20 and most of my gaming has been solo, not through choice I hasten to add. I still have the +20 stone so have no probs with messing around with levels.

Why Wizzy over Sorc?

And I feel like my glass-jaw WF Fighter/Wizzy is only at lvl 16 reached a point where the self healing just isn't good enough. Maybe if he was a fighter sorc instead I could get better repair results, but I'm thinking you should consider dropping the caster levels and go pure monk and get as much healing amp as possible.

Is it a Dark or Light Monk? If it is a dark monk, then maybe you might keep your caster levels but look into other options. Charisma is likely not a good score, but on a monk build neither is Intelligence so its a toss up where you bleed off the Monk's scores to get your casting stat up.
